The Complexity of Asylum Law in the United States
Asylum legislation in the United States is governed by a mix of national legal statutes, official guidelines, administrative jurisprudence, and developing legal readings. To successfully secure refugee protection, an petitioner must show a well-founded fear of harm in their home land rooted in one of the five protected bases established under the Immigration and Nationality Act. This demands not only a powerful firsthand story but also considerable corroborative materials, comprising country-specific reports, authoritative statements, clinical records, and supporting statements from individuals.
The judicial standards for asylum petitions are demanding. Immigration judges review every element of an petitioner’s application, from the trustworthiness of their testimony to the completeness of the supporting materials offered. A single inconsistency or hole in the record can compromise an otherwise meritorious case. An well-versed lawyer comprehends these benchmarks inside and out and knows how to develop a claim that addresses the elevated standard of proof needed. Without qualified legal assistance, asylum claimants are significantly more likely to have their claims turned down, notwithstanding the genuineness of their fear of mistreatment.

What is asylum and who is eligible to apply in Guilderland, NY?
Asylum serves as a form of lawful protection accessible to persons who have fled their home country and are not able or not willing to go back on account of oppression or a well-founded apprehension of mistreatment on the basis of racial identity, faith, national origin, membership in a particular social group, or political viewpoint. To be qualified, you need to be physically located in the United States, regardless of your immigration standing. What is the deadline for filing an asylum application?
Generally, you need to submit your asylum request within one year of your latest entry in the United States. However, there are some exceptions to this deadline, including modified conditions that substantially impact your qualification or remarkable circumstances that prevented you from submitting on time. What evidence is needed to support an asylum claim?
Backing an asylum petition demands detailed documentation and proof demonstrating the persecution you have suffered or fear. This may encompass personal declarations, country condition assessments, medical records, photographs, police records, news articles, affidavits from witnesses, and any other documentation that substantiates your case. Can I work in the United States while my asylum case is pending?
You may apply for an Employment Authorization Document (EAD) if your asylum application has been awaiting a decision for 180 days or more without a determination, given that the wait was not brought about by you. Once accepted, the work permit enables you to lawfully be employed in the United States while waiting for a determination on your asylum claim.
